AI emotional connection can feel deeper than human talk, a new study warns

A new study suggests an AI emotional connection can feel stronger than human conversation, if the chat is built to get personal fast. In structured online exchanges, people sometimes reported feeling closer to AI-written responses than to responses written by real humans.

Researchers at the Universities of Freiburg and Heidelberg ran two double-blind randomized studies with 492 participants, using a 15-minute text version of the Fast Friends Procedure, a format designed to speed up bonding with a stranger.

The twist is perception. The strongest effect showed up when the AI was presented as human, and it faded when people believed they were talking to AI.

They tested intimacy in 15 minutes

Participants answered a timed sequence of prompts that gradually became more personal. After each prompt, a chat reply appeared, either generated by a large language model playing a consistent fictional persona or written by a real person who completed the same question set.

In the first study, everyone thought the chat partner was human, even when it wasn’t. In the most personal prompts, closeness scores came out higher after AI responses than after human responses. Small talk didn’t get the same lift.

Tell people it’s AI, and the bond weakens

The second study tested what changed when people believed the chat partner was AI. Connection didn’t vanish, but closeness scores dropped under the AI label compared to the human label.

Effort dropped too. People wrote shorter answers when they thought the other side was AI, and longer replies tracked with higher closeness overall. That points to a motivation gap, not a lack of emotional language.

The grim part is how it happens

The paper doesn’t claim AI feels anything. It shows how a system can produce the experience of closeness, and it links that boost to self-disclosure. In the more personal exchanges, the AI tended to share more personal detail, and higher partner self-disclosure predicted higher felt closeness.

That’s the risk and the lure. A companion bot tuned for warmth can trigger familiar bonding cues quickly and at scale, especially if it’s framed like a person. Still, this was text-only, time-limited, and built around a bonding script, so it doesn’t prove the same effect holds in messy, long-term relationships. If you use a chatbot for support, pick one that discloses what it is, and keep a human option close.

Microsoft just upgraded Copilot AI and you might like these new features

If you use Copilot on web or in its apps, the update aims to reduce busywork with better memory, easier chat handling, and improved Apple support.

Copilot

If you use Copilot on web or in its apps, these Copilot new features focus on cutting friction, better memory, easier chat organization, and stronger support on Apple devices.

Windows Latest reports that the updates cover memory, pinned chats, longer inputs, plus a refreshed Copilot experience on macOS and a new iPhone widget. Microsoft says some of it is rolling out gradually, and it only calls out the US as the first stop for advanced memory.

DeepSeek AI search is the clearest sign it wants Google’s turf

New roles tease a search buildout as the startup expands past its R1 model buzz.

DeepSeek AI chatbot running on an iPhone.

DeepSeek looks like it’s preparing to move beyond chat and into search, right as AI starts to reshape how people look up information. Multiple job postings this month suggest the Chinese startup is building DeepSeek AI search, a product aimed at multilingual queries and newer kinds of inputs, Bloomberg reports.

The work described in the ads points to a multimodal engine, one that can take text, images, and audio. That’s a direct fit for phone-first searching, where a screenshot, photo, or voice clip is often the real query.

If you hate AI clutter in browsers, Vivaldi’s new tab controls are for you

Vivaldi 7.8 puts productivity first with drag-and-drop tab tiling and a new way to open links into a split view.

Architecture, Building, Furniture

Vivaldi is drawing a line with version 7.8, it wants the browser to feel like a tool, not a billboard for AI features. The headline upgrade is Vivaldi tab tiling that’s quicker to set up, easier to adjust, and built for people who keep a lot of work in one window.

The change is tactile. You grab a tab, or a batch of tabs, and drop them into the page area to form a side-by-side or grid layout.
